Interruption Keyboard Setup

The Interruption Keyboard Setup dialog box shown in Figure 28.29 allows you to set the
address of the lines port, the columns port, and the number of the interruption vector.
Figure 28.29 Interruption Keyboard - Setup Dialog Box
In the Port address section, for each two ports you can insert an address (in hexadecimal)
in the Lines field or select one of the five ports listed in the Columns field. These are used
when the component works with the Programmable IO_Ports Component.
The Vector number filed allows you to specify an interruption vector number (in
hexadecimal).
The Keys label buttons permit you to change the symbols displayed on the keyboard keys.
